input: Document why x-input-send-event is still experimental
The x-input-send-event command was introduced in 2.2 with mention that it is experimental, but now that several releases have elapsed without any changes, it would be nice to document why that was done and should still remain experimental in 2.5. Meanwhile, our documentation states that we prefer 'lower-case', rather than 'CamelCase', for qapi enum values. The InputButton and InputAxis enums violate this convention. However, because they are currently used primarily for generating code that is used internally; and their only exposure through QMP is via the experimental 'x-input-send-event' command, we are free to change their spelling. Of course, it would be nicer to delay such a change until the same time we promote the command to non-experimental. Adding documentation will help us remember to do that rename. We have plans to tighten the qapi generator to flag instances of inconsistent use of naming conventions; if that lands first, it will just need to whitelist these exceptions until the time we settle on the final interface. Fix a typo in the docs for InputAxis while at it.
